A general counsel may be asked to spearhead a company’s efforts in connection with a headquarters lease. When this happens, most GCs will be coming to the project with little or no experience. Eric Allon, in this Today’s General Counsel article, warns there are numerous traps for the unwary in this endeavor, and he lays out some of the key issues to be aware of. First among them is timing. To maintain a strong bargaining position, begin planning for the move and considering your options a long time – years, if possible  – before you intend to carry through with it.
